Card Technique Class: It seems like everywhere we look people are talking about recycling and being green....if you are interested in our environment AND love making cards then this class is for you. Join Catherine on (whatever morning we choose from 10am to 1pm) to make three cards using recycled materials, some beautiful Christine Adolph papers (and stamps) just in, cardstock and watercolor paints. Not only are you making a beautiful card to send to that special someone - but they can frame it for a pretty reminder of you. We will also learn how to make custom sized envelopes using a standard sized envelope template.... Cost: $20.00 Please bring your standard tool kit. Vintage Christmas: Are you running ragged this holiday season and need a break to make something pretty for yourself? Join Catherine on December (whenever) for a fun class of miniature canvas'. We'll make two 4 x 6 hanging canvas' to decorate that little spot (or give to the hostess of your family Christmas Party, teacher or special friend) using pretty papers, stamps, crackle paint, vintage music sheets, watercolor paints and wire. Please bring your standard tool kit. Cost: $20.00

Join Catherine to make a beautiful holiday gift. In this class, you’ll transform a chipboard album into a lovely recipe book perfect for storing 4x6 recipe cards. The album comes with 10 page protectors & refills are available for purchase. To cover the album, we’ll use Basic Grey’s newest holiday papers, a little of Ranger’s new Crackle Paint and some other lovely items. . . the perfect gift to stuff the stocking of your favorite cook! Please bring basic tool kit, small paint brush, and a cutting mat & knife if you have them.
